This section covers the CSV import wizard in Ledgerette, which future maintainers will touch often. The wizard validates headers against the schema registry, stages rows in the Parvin queue, and only commits after a full dry run passes. Malformed rows are quarantined, never dropped, so audits stay clean. Note that column mappings are versioned; changing one requires a migration entry. The staging queue authenticates with a shared credential, which must appear in the worker's env file on the line directly below.

env line for bagug-yadup: LEDGER_TOKEN29=9bd49f1390bba1425de58be1b927b

# Service Accounts: String Extraction

The `extract-i18n` script pulls translatable strings from all Bramblewick repos and pushes them to the Glossa service. It runs under the `i18n-extractor` service account. Do not run it under your personal account; Glossa rate-limits individual users aggressively. The account has write access to the staging catalog only. Set the token in your shell before invoking the script. The current staging token is below.

API key for kahap-kafog: zpat15_6qzxZ7YR8aDwjmp

## Timezones in report exports

All exports from Ledgerpane are generated in UTC and converted at render time using the workspace's configured zone, never the server's. Do not call local-time functions inside export templates; the review checklist rejects this. Conversion tables come from the Tempora service, which requires authenticated access even in staging because it rate-limits anonymous callers aggressively. Each engineer provisions their own credential during setup. When you have it, append the following line to your .env:

vault entry, tahof-kagaf: RELAY_SECRET29=204336efb478d76ba1bde1bd23fbf

Hi team,

Handing over the clinic appointment reminder job (Remindrel) ahead of my leave. The nightly batch runs at 02:00 and pulls the next seven days of appointments; retries are capped at three. Last week's duplicate-SMS issue was traced to a stale cache and is patched in 2.4.1, which is staged for release. The release pipeline requires the artifact to be signed before rollout, and for continuity I'm recording the current signing key below.

release key, taduf-yajef: bky13_uGiieNoy5KKUY